Will this work for a backstop by Igetsadbro in Archery

[–]condor_aerial_attack 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I use a hanging 3/4" horse stall mat from tractor supply. I haven't had my crossbow hit it yet, but my 320ibo compound will only make it about 1/4 of the way through and my 35lb recurve bounces off of it. You might ruin the fletchings with a shorter crossbow bolt, but I doubt it.

Look at the horns on that thing by stopthej7 in natureismetal

[–]condor_aerial_attack 225 points226 points  (0 children)

The outside of a horn is made of keratin, which is dead. It's the same stuff your fingernails are made of.

The center of a horn is filled with a very vascular tissue. When cattle are dehorned, they bleed like crazy.

Look at the horns on that thing by stopthej7 in natureismetal

[–]condor_aerial_attack 860 points861 points  (0 children)

Cattle with longer horns are more heat tolerant. Their horns are filled with blood which gets cooled off when taken away from the animal.

This is the same reason many desert animals have long ears.
